Transaction bf95ea5f6a735981ad101351f83b1dec4070b4233db1b1c63fcb4601b62e1ac7
1 Input
1 Output
-
bf95ea5f6a735981ad101351f83b1dec4070b4233db1b1c63fcb4601b62e1ac7:0
- value
- 2008045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b60c14e29de8147baa490363e353ecff1606b3e OP_EQUAL
- address
- 3EPyksRyz2KZx19NsyKHA1ePc8qr3nKpNV